Inclusion criteria
Inclusion criteria: 1. Male or female participants of the following ages: 1.1. Cohort 1: Adults (=18 years of age) 1.2. Cohort 2: Adolescents (12 to 17 years of age) 1.3. Cohort 3: Children 5 to 11 years of age 1.4. Cohort 4: Children =6 kg in weight 2. Molecular diagnosis of AGS due to biallelic mutations in 1 of the following 5 genes: TREX1, RNASEH2A, RNASEH2B, RNASEH2C, or SAMHD1, or due to a recognized dominant mutation in TREX1. 3. IFN score in peripheral blood >2 standard deviations above the mean score of healthy controls measured on 3 occasions, approximately 2 weeks apart, during the 6-week Screening Period. The IFN score, determined on a Nanostring panel, is the median fold change in expression of a panel of 24 interferon-stimulated genes (ISGs) compared with the median IFN score of healthy controls. 4. Clinical syndrome consistent with AGS diagnosis based on clinical, CSF, and radiological findings. The following are examples of such findings (none of these are required for inclusion): 4.1. Early onset encephalopathy with psychomotor delay, spasticity, extrapyramidal signs, and microcephaly, the latter appearing in the first year of life 4.2. Calcifications particularly visible at basal ganglia level (putamen, pallidus, and thalamus), but also extending to the periventricular white matter 4.3. Cerebral white matter abnormalities 4.4. Cerebral atrophy 4.5. Important systemic symptoms in the early stages of the disease including irritability, feeding and sleeping difficulties, unexplained fevers, and the appearance of chilblain-like skin lesions on the fingers, toes, and ears 5. Exclusion criteria
Exclusion criteria: 1. Mutation in IFIH1, ADAR1, LSM11, or RNU7-1. 2. Pre-/perinatal infections, in particular the TORCH complex (toxoplasmosis, rubella, cytomegalovirus, herpes simplex virus) 3. Presence of other significant neurological disorders; brain tumor or other space-occupying lesion; history of severe head injury 4. Clinically significant intercurrent illness, medical condition (e.g., hematological, endocrine, cardiovascular, renal, hepatic, or gastrointestinal disease) or medical history (including neurological or mental illness) that would jeopardize the safety of the patient, limit participation, or compromise the interpretation of the data derived from the patient 5. Autoimmune disease requiring treatment or management (quiescent rheumatoid arthritis, psoriasis, treated autoimmune thyroiditis, or controlled Type 1 diabetes are acceptable) 6. History of human immunodeficiency virus (HIV), hepatitis B, or any active infection during Screening, unless the patient will have been symptom-free for at least 30 days prior to study drug administration. Secondary
| Measure | Time frame |
|---|---|
| 1. Determine concentrations of TPN-101 in plasma and CSF from screening (Day -42) , day 84 and day 336 2. Determine L1 expression, including L1 RNA on days 1, 28, 84, 168, 252 and 336. 3. Determine IFN status in blood and CSF, including IFN-alpha and IFN-gamma, as well as by measuring antiviral protective capacity (IFN activity) in patient serum and CSF, and genome-wide RNA Seq expression analysis in whole blood from screening (Day -42) through to Day 420 (follow-up 4. Determine other inflammatory biomarkers in blood and CSF, (e.g., neopterin) from screening (Day -42) through to Day 420 (follow-up) 5. Determine neurodegeneration biomarkers, including NfL, UCHL-1, tau, and GFAP in blood and CSF from screening (Day -42) through to Day 420 (follow-up) 6. Determine brain magnetic resonance imaging (MRI) including arterial spin labelling for measurement of cerebral blood flow at Days 1 and 336 7. Determine clinical and functional status, as measured by Vineland-3, AGS Scale, Caregiver Diary Score, BSID III, WPPSI-IV, WISC-V, WAIS-IV, GMFM-88, and classification according to 5 systems: GMFCS, MACS, CFCS, EDACS, and VFCS at days 1, 168, 336 and 420 | — |
